What’s Next for Israel Adesanya After UFC Seattle Loss to Joe Pyfer?

March 30, 2026
in MMA
0 0
0
Home MMA
Share on FacebookShare on Twitter


The aura is gone—but the story isn’t over.

Israel Adesanya, once the dominant face of the UFC’s middleweight division, now finds himself at a career crossroads after a second-round TKO loss to rising contender Joe Pyfer at UFC Seattle. The defeat marks his fourth consecutive loss and third straight stoppage—an unfamiliar and uncomfortable reality for a former two-time champion.

So, what now for “The Last Stylebender”?

A Career at a Turning Point

Adesanya’s recent skid isn’t just a statistical slump—it’s a clear shift in trajectory. Once known for his elite striking precision, timing, and distance control, recent performances have shown erosion in speed, decision-making, and durability.

Against Pyfer, he started well, utilizing leg kicks and technical striking. But a tactical shift into a more aggressive exchange proved costly, playing directly into Pyfer’s power and grappling advantage.

This pattern—strong starts followed by critical mistakes—has now repeated across multiple fights.

Option 1: The Comeback Route

Despite the losing streak, Adesanya has made one thing clear: he’s not retiring.

“I’m just going to keep going,” he said after the fight.

A comeback remains plausible for several reasons:

He’s still relatively active and ranked in the division
His striking fundamentals haven’t completely disappeared
The UFC still sees him as a major draw

A smart rebuild would likely involve:

Fighting lower-ranked or similarly struggling opponents
Focusing on stylistically favorable matchups
Recommitting to a disciplined, technical game plan

There’s even speculation about a matchup with Reinier de Ridder as a way for both fighters to reset their momentum.

Option 2: Gatekeeper to the New Era

If Adesanya continues to lose, the UFC may reposition him as a “gatekeeper”—a high-profile veteran used to test rising contenders.

That’s essentially what happened in Seattle.

For fighters like Pyfer, beating Adesanya is a career-defining moment.

In this role, Adesanya could:

Headline Fight Nights
Elevate prospects into title contention
Extend his career without immediate title pressure

But it’s a double-edged sword—every loss further distances him from championship relevance.

Option 3: Reinvention (or Move in Weight Class)

Some fighters reinvent themselves late in their careers. For Adesanya, that could mean:

Technical reinvention: returning to a counter-striking, low-risk style
Coaching changes: new voices to adjust strategy and preparation
Potential move to light heavyweight: a division he has already tested before

However, reinvention is easier said than done—especially after years at the top.

Option 4: The Reality Check—Retirement Talk

While Adesanya has dismissed retirement, the conversation is unavoidable.

Four straight losses—three by stoppage—have drawn comparisons to legends like Anderson Silva and Chuck Liddell, who experienced steep late-career declines.

There are real concerns:

Declining reflexes against younger, explosive fighters
Increased damage from recent fights
The risk of staying too long

Still, unlike those legends at similar stages, Adesanya appears mentally committed to continuing.

The UFC’s Dilemma

The UFC now faces a strategic decision:

Protect Adesanya’s legacy with careful matchmaking
Use his name value to build new stars
Or fast-track him into one last title run if he rebounds

Possible future opponents range from veterans like Paulo Costa to surging contenders looking for a breakthrough moment.

Final Verdict: Not Finished—But No Longer Untouchable

Israel Adesanya’s loss to Joe Pyfer isn’t just another defeat—it’s confirmation that the middleweight division has moved on.

But careers aren’t linear.

We’ve seen fighters rebound from rough stretches before. The difference is that Adesanya must now adapt in ways he never had to during his rise.

The next fight will be telling—not just for his ranking, but for his identity as a fighter.

Is this the beginning of a late-career resurgence?

Or the slow closing chapter of one of the UFC’s most iconic champions?

Either way, the next move matters more than ever.
